An Audio-Visual sequence is a projection of still images synchronised with music, and/or narration and can include sound effects. With swiftly evolving technology, the modern AV producer is constantly presented with new techniques to enhance a sequence but restraint and care must be applied to avoid a gimmicky look. It would take too much memory to show a whole sequence in the gallery, so particular images have been selected with notes added to give the viewer a flavour of the finished AV.
